Marguerite CHARBONNEAU was born 8 June 1779 in L'Assomption, Province of Québec, Canada

Marguerite CHARBONNEAU was the child of Charles CHARBONNEAU   and   Marguerite LANDRY and the grandchild of: (paternal)  Jacques CHARBONNEAU and Marie-Catherine LAPORTE dite ST-GEORGES (maternal)  Paul LANDRY and Anastasie LEBLANC

Spouse(s)/Partner(s) and Child(ren):

Marguerite  married  Laurent ROY 18 September 1803 in L'Acadie, Lower Canada .  Laurent ROY  was born 14 June 1778 in La Prairie, Québec, Canada (St-Philippe) (St-Jean-François-Régis) (La Nativité).  Laurent died 8 November 1849 in L'Acadie, Québec, Canada (Sainte-Marguerite-de-Blairfindie).  Laurent was the child of Laurent ROY and Elisabeth BRAULT (BRO).

Marguerite CHARBONNEAU died 29 September 1841 in L'Acadie, Canada East .

Did You Know? Québec Généalogie - Over time, Québec has gone through a series of name changes
From its inception in the early 1600s until 1760, it was called Canada, New France.
1760 to 1763, it was simply Canada
1763 to 1791 - Province of Québec
1791 to 1867 - Lower Canada
1867 to present - Québec, Canada.
